Summary:

We experience conflict with allies and adversaries, and from good and bad intentions. Ultimately, the root of conflict is conflicting perspectives. But since diverse perspectives are a hallmark of healthy organizations, every leader needs well-developed conflict resolution skills. Uninformed and undisciplined approaches can be career killers and can poison organizations. More than ever, organizations are insisting leaders demonstrate healthy conflict resolution skills – whether the conflict involves them or individuals they are responsible for managing.
